[jira] [Created] (IGNITE-9171) Use lazy mode with results pre-fetch

Current implementation of the {{lazy}} mode always starts separate thread for {{MapQueryLazyWorker}}. It  causes excessive overhead for requests that produces small results set.

We have to begin execute query at the {{QUERY_POOL}} thread pool and fetch first page of the results. In case results set is bigger than one page {{MapQueryLazyWorker}} is started and link with {{MapNodeResults}} to handle next pages lazy.
